Compressed Air Vacuums

The KAV range of portable compressed air powered vacuum cleaners includes a handheld model to remove a wide variety of debris.

The unique features across all of the products are a fully conductive accessory kit, stainless steel canisters mounted on a stainless steel caddy fitted with conductive braked castors and wheels.  

Each machine is issued with an earth path continuity certificate and where applicable the Class H versions include a filtration test certificate.
